Advisory

Street Crews will begin seal coating E Caesar Ave between S 6th St and S 14th St Monday, February 12th @ 7am

The City of Kingsville Street Division will begin seal coating E Caesar Ave between S 6th St and S 14th St, weather permitting, beginning Monday morning, February 12, 2024 @ 7:00 am. E Caesar Ave between S 6th St and S 14th St may be intermittently closed during the seal coating process. This project is expected to be completed within 2 weeks. Signs and barricades will be in place.

We do apologize for any inconvenience this may cause, but please know that our crews will be working diligently to reopen the area(s)/road(s) as soon as possible

We request that all residents in this neighborhood be aware that delays will be possible as far as entrances and exits from properties are concerned.

Residents/Patrons are encouraged to minimize on street parking whenever possible. Please ensure that your vehicle/vehicles are not parked on the street and as far away from the curb as possible. This should prevent oil from getting on your car, however the city will not be responsible for cleaning your car. If your car has to be removed by the city YOU will be responsible for the towing fee.

The Kingsville Police Department and the Kingsville Fire Department have been notified of this project. We appreciate your cooperation in assisting us with improving your roadway.
